More Artist Friendly is on the way. Following conversations with Jacob Charlton of Thornhill, Jim Adkins of Jimmy Eat World, and Bebe Rexha, Pat Monahan of Train will join Joel Madden on the latest episode of the series.
Beginning in July, Train will go on a huge tour to mark the 25th anniversary of Drops of Jupiter — the 2001 album with a title track that won them two Grammy nominations and reached certified diamond status last year. Before hitting the road, the pop-rock frontman stopped by the Artist Friendly studio to catch up with Madden, where they discussed coming up in an era when shelf space drove record sales, scoring the upcoming musical Begin Again, and the band’s upcoming run.
